NEW YORK – The National Institute for Reproductive Health (NIRH) strongly praises Oregon’s $15 million budget allocation for abortion access included in its state budget, and commends the elected leaders and advocates at Pro-Choice Oregon who championed this critical funding.

The Oregon Reproductive Equity Fund will be administered by Seeding Justice, and will cover abortion procedures, travel, lodging, and will expand provider network capacity for Oregonians and those who travel to Oregon for care. This bold, groundbreaking funding model will strengthen the infrastructure of access to abortion care in the northwest, and comes on the heels of Idaho passing a draconian 6-week abortion ban and in anticipation of the gutting or outright overturning of Roe v. Wade this summer.

Each year NIRH partners with reproductive health, rights, and justice advocates in states and cities across the country to protect and advance access to reproductive health care. In 2021 and 2022, NIRH has partnered with Pro-Choice Oregon and the Northwest Abortion Access Fund. Building off our successful work together in 2021 to secure municipal funding for abortion in Portland, in 2022 NIRH, Pro-Choice Oregon, and Northwest Abortion Access Fund partnered again to achieve state-level investment in reproductive health care.
